What is the frequency of motion of a 0.67 m long pendulum?

0.43 Hz
0.61 Hz
1.6 Hz
2.33 Hz

Answer:

0.61 Hz

Step-by-step explanation:

A Simple pendulum has length
l, then it's frequency is given by
f =
(1)/(2\pi) \sqrt{(g)/(l)}

Frequency of a pendulum is the inverse of it's Time period. It denotes the number of cycles the pendulum completes in unit time.

For the given pendulum, length
l =
0.67\text{ }m,
g =
9.8\text{ }(m)/(s^(2))


f=(1)/(2\pi)\sqrt{(9.8)/(0.67)}=0.61\text{ }Hz

Frequency of Simple pendulum = 0.61 Hz
